BRIEF HISTORY OF AWGU LOCAL GOVERNMENT
Awgu is one of the pioneer local governments created by the colonial administration, the others being Udi and the then Nsukka local governments.
Since it was created, the story of Awgu has been a story full of abundant evidence of neglect and backwardness, such that visitors from newly created local governments marvel at the state of infrastructural neglect and paucity of government presence.
When compared with sister pioneer local government like Udi and the then Nsukka, the infrastructural gap is glaring if one considers the total absence or decrepit status of such social overheads like roads, water, health, education and power supply.

POLITICAL REALITIES

Your Excellency Sir, it is our belief that development evolves out of the constructive partnership of both private and public efforts. But in Awgu local government today, such private efforts are lacking due to poverty, which was indirectly enhanced by the manner Awgu people are treated by past governments as a people, who are quiet, self-fulfilled and undemanding.
Sir, inspite of the fact that we have massively supported past governments with our 90, 000 (Ninety thousand) block votes, it is on record that no citizen of Awgu has ever been appointed in Enugu State or courtesy of Enugu State in the following offices: SSG, Chief of Staff, Head of Service, Chairman Civil Service Commission, Vice Chancellor/Rector/Provost, Board Chairmanship, Ministers and Ambassadors.
It is also on record that a holistic and statistical consideration of Enugu State Ministries, Departments and Agencies (MDAS) will reveal that the percentage of Awgu indigenes are as low as 8% with those in senior cadres less than 2%. 
Your Excellency will begin to appreciate the above statistics when he considers the fact that the percentage 
of Awgu indigenes working in Awgu local government council is only 15%, the rest 85% being indigenes from other local governments. Denied of employment and appointment, no wonder Awgu is one of the poorest local governments in Nigeria today, thereby rendering her citizens incapable of contributing their own quota in modern complimentary and contributory development.

Sir, it is worthy to be noted that as a people (Awgu) we are all stake holders of our great party PDP, however certain clique, arrogate stake holders status to themselves which excludes all well-meaning Awgu people here represented in SAFE hence, their activities do not allow for all inclusive participation in sharing the dividends of democracy, including nominations /appointments of persons into various political offices in Enugu and Federal level. Therefore, we in SAFE representing the interest of all Awgu, request your Excellency Sir, to consider the participation of all in any democracy dividend meant for Awgu to ensure fairness and equity and to reduce internal agitations which may be inimical to the greater interest of our party.
